The Grit Fell is a mountain in the Forest of Bowland , Lancashire , England . The mountain has a notch height of only 33 m with a total height of 468 m. The mountain can be reached from both Clougha Pike and Ward's Stone , but these trails, as well as the ascent from the Quernmore to Abbeystead road, lead through difficult marshland.
